Abstract

In a motorbrake arrangement for a Diesel engine which utilizes a high pressure fuel reservoir from which fuel is supplied to the injector of each of the various engine cylinders, and each of the cylinders includes a decompression valve which is hydraulically operated for decompression of gas compressed in the engine cylinder during the engine compression stroke, the decompression valve is operable by high pressure fuel admitted to the decompression valve through a control line from the high pressure fuel reservoir under the control of an electromagnetic valve arranged in the control line.
